I was just sharing in my Study of the Bible group, (@TheFaithZone) Thursday evening, that I take my prayer request(s) to my Heavenly Father the first time and ask (petition) Him and then every time thereafter I take it to Him with praise and thanksgiving, claiming that it has come to pass. 


Is this how you pray? 


Remember, prayer is a privilege. We are granted access to God Most High. He isn't an afterthought, and prayer must be more than just a habit. We want to be continually in an attitude of prayer (1 Thessalonians 5:17-18) and approach God's throne of grace with confidence (Hebrews 4:16). But we also want to be sure that we are paying attention to the One seated on the throne and not just saying words for the sake of saying words. 


""And when you pray, do not use meaningless repetition as the Gentiles do, for they think they will be heard because of their many words." Matthew‬ ‭6:7‬ ‭(AMP)


This morning, I want to encourage you that no matter what your needs are, your Heavenly Father already knows your needs before you ever petition Him. You only have to ask once - then give Him praise for the answer is already on the way. 🙏🏻♥️
